The Legacy Of Lynching


Listen Later

In a special edition of the Podcast, we profile the story of lynching victim July Perry, as a marker for him is unveiled in Orange County, Florida. He was lynched in the hours after the election of 1920. We're joined by three members of the Truth and Justice Project, which was instrumental in the fight for the marker and Mr. Perry's great grandson.
